College of Charleston Sailing Association
Charleston, SC

The College of Charleston Sailing Team has been recognized as a champion for many years. The team was formed in 1964 and was a founding member of the South Atlantic Intercollegiate Sailing Association (SAISA) in that same year.

In both 1986 and 2007 the College of Charleston Sailing Team won both the Intercollegiate Dinghy National Championship and the Leonard B. Fowle Trophy, awarded annually to the best overall sailing team in the nation.

Since 1978, the team has qualified seventeen times for all annual national collegiate sailing championships, winning thirteen of those events. During that time the team produced more than sixty All-Americans, three College Sailors of the Year, one Quantum Female Sailor of the Year, and one Sportsman of the Year.

Many team alumni have found success at various national class championships and in international and Olympic competition.

In the world of college sailing, the College of Charleston has developed a very special winning tradition.
